Napa Valley is a perfect region for growing wine grapes. The Mediterranean nuances are indicative to the quality wine grapes we can expect from here. Napa Valley originally established itself as a wine region in 1981. Premium wine production dates back as far as the 1960s, but Napa Valley has been producing wine since 1858 when John Patchett established it’s first commercial vineyard.
